JS控制显示隐藏兼容问题(IE6、IE7、IE8)_javascript技巧
程序员文章站
2022-04-06 23:12:19
...
在IE7中,
使用jQuery
显示:$("#a").attr("style","");
隐藏:$("#a").attr("style","display:none");
但是显示这个方法在IE8中不行
IE8
显示:$("#a").removeAttr("style");
隐藏:$("#a").attr("style","display:none");
IE6,最怪异,使用display:none不能隐藏select标签
下面这两个,经测试,在三个版本中都能正常使用
隐藏:document.getElementById("a").style.display="none";
显示:document.getElementById("a").style.display="";
使用jQuery
显示:$("#a").attr("style","");
隐藏:$("#a").attr("style","display:none");
但是显示这个方法在IE8中不行
IE8
显示:$("#a").removeAttr("style");
隐藏:$("#a").attr("style","display:none");
IE6,最怪异,使用display:none不能隐藏select标签
下面这两个,经测试,在三个版本中都能正常使用
隐藏:document.getElementById("a").style.display="none";
显示:document.getElementById("a").style.display="";
推荐阅读
-
js中访问html中iframe的文档对象的代码[IE6,IE7,IE8,FF]_javascript技巧
-
IE6,IE7下js动态加载图片不显示错误_javascript技巧
-
js中访问html中iframe的文档对象的代码[IE6,IE7,IE8,FF]_javascript技巧
-
js控制页面控件隐藏显示的两种方法介绍_javascript技巧
-
如何用js控制frame的隐藏或显示的解决办法_javascript技巧
-
JS代码判断IE6,IE7,IE8,IE9的函数代码_javascript技巧
-
IE6/7 and IE8/9/10(IE7模式)依次隐藏具有absolute或relative的父元素和子元素后再显示父元素_javascript技巧
-
JS控制显示隐藏兼容问题(IE6、IE7、IE8)_javascript技巧
-
JS代码判断IE6,IE7,IE8,IE9的函数代码_javascript技巧
-
JS控制显示隐藏兼容问题(IE6、IE7、IE8)_javascript技巧